- The distance between Sfax, Tunisia and Shingle Point, Yt, Canada is approximately 8,190 km or 5,089 mi.
- To reach Sfax in this distance one would set out from Shingle Point, Yt bearing 27.1°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Sfax bearing 168.5° or SSE .
- Sfax has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h) whereas Shingle Point, Yt has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Sfax is in or near the subtropical desert scrub biome whereas Shingle Point, Yt is in or near the subpolar moist tundra biome.
- The average annual temperature is 28.5 °C (51.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 21.4 °C (38.5°F) less in Sfax.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 5.7 mm (0.2 in) more which is equivalent to 5.7 l/m² (0.14 US gal/ft²) or 57,000 l/ha (6,094 US gal/ac) more.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 34.1° higher in Sfax than in Shingle Point, Yt.
